A 54-year-old male asked:
mild symptoms for 11 days. mostly tired and achy whole time, no fever, mild sore throat 4 days, 2 days mild shortness of breath no congestion,1 day burning sensation while breathing, 2 days back of tongue was sore. feeling better now, was this covid?

Virtual appt HT: If you had contact with other individuals during the last two weeks, and did not self quarantine, please advise. There is also serum antibody testing available and your PCP may order a serum IgG and IgM to document antibody response to the virus. In the meantime,rest. stay home and monitor for fever. You should be symptom and fever free for at least three days before going outside your home.
